The winter mackerel run is long overdue and the Golden Eagle from Belmar will be trying to find them along with the abundant sea herring this weekend. Capt. Jimmy Elliott sails both days at 7:30 a.m.  The Ocean Explorer from Belmar reported much more life on the bottom Thursday, after their first trip since the storm produced very little the day before. One angler had a blackfish limit, and most of the others bagged one to three keepers. Some short tog were released.
